Why Choose Protein Snacks?

Benefits of Protein for Weight Loss

  1. Increased Satiety: Protein takes longer to digest than carbohydrates or fats, which means you’ll feel full longer.

  2. Muscle Preservation: When losing weight, it’s crucial to maintain muscle mass. Protein helps in retaining lean tissue while your body burns fat.

  3. Higher Thermic Effect: Your body burns more calories digesting protein compared to carbs or fats, which boosts your metabolism.

  4. Balanced Blood Sugar Levels: Protein snacks can prevent spikes in blood sugar levels, reducing the risk of cravings and energy crashes.

Delicious Protein Snack Ideas

Incorporating protein snacks into your daily routine doesn’t have to be boring. Here are some tasty options that support weight loss:

1. Greek Yogurt

Greek yogurt is a protein-packed snack that can replace higher-calorie desserts.

  • Protein Content: Approximately 15-20 grams per cup.
  • How to Enjoy: Top with berries, nuts, or a sprinkle of chia seeds for added nutrients.

2. Nuts and Seeds

Nuts and seeds are compact sources of protein and healthy fats.

  • Examples: Almonds, walnuts, pumpkin seeds, and sunflower seeds.
  • Portion Control: A small handful (around 1 ounce) is perfect for a snack.

3. Hard-Boiled Eggs

A simple and portable snack, hard-boiled eggs are rich in protein and can be made in bulk.

  • Nutrition: Approximately 6 grams of protein per egg.
  • Tip: Sprinkle with salt and pepper, or enjoy with a little hot sauce for flavor.

4. Edamame

These young soybeans are not just trendy; they’re also nutritious.

  • Protein Content: About 17 grams per cup.
  • Serving Suggestion: Steam and sprinkle with sea salt for a savory treat.

5. Cottage Cheese

Cottage cheese is another versatile option for those seeking protein.

  • Protein Content: About 25 grams per cup.
  • Ways to Eat: Mix with fruit for sweetness or with herbs for a savory dip.

6. Protein Bars

Protein bars are convenient, but not all are created equal. Look for bars with minimal ingredients and high protein content.

  • Check Labels: Aim for bars with at least 10 grams of protein and no more than 250 calories.
  • DIY Option: Make your own protein bars using oats, nut butter, and protein powder.

7. Jerky

A classic snack that’s high in protein, but watch out for added sugars and preservatives.

  • Varieties: Beef, turkey, or plant-based jerky options are available.
  • Tip: Pair with raw veggies for a balanced snack.

8. Hummus with Veggies

Hummus is not only a protein-rich snack but also a great way to incorporate more vegetables into your diet.

  • Protein Content: About 5 grams per 2 tablespoons.
  • Best Pairings: Carrot sticks, cucumber slices, or bell pepper strips.

How to Incorporate Protein Snacks into Your Diet

Incorporating protein snacks into your day requires some planning. Here are practical tips to ensure you stay on track:

1. Plan Your Snacks

  • Pre-pack your snacks: Portion out snacks in advance to grab on the go.
  • Mix and match: Pair protein sources with fruits or veggies for a well-rounded snack.

2. Mind Your Timing

  • Snack between meals: Aim for small protein snacks between meals to help manage hunger.
  • Post-workout fuel: Have a protein snack after your workout to aid recovery and muscle building.

3. Stay Hydrated

Often, thirst is confused with hunger. Drinking enough water can help control your appetite and support weight loss.

4. Listen to Your Body

Understanding your body’s hunger cues can guide you in choosing when and what to snack on. Aim for snacks when you’re genuinely hungry, and avoid mindless snacking.

FAQs About Protein Snacks for Weight Loss

  • Can I lose weight by only eating protein snacks?
    No, a balanced diet including fruits, vegetables, whole grains, and healthy fats is essential for overall health and sustainable weight loss.

  • How much protein do I need in a snack for weight loss?
    Aim for at least 10 grams of protein per snack to help you feel satisfied and aid in weight management.

  • Are store-bought protein snacks healthy?
    Not all store-bought protein snacks are healthy. Always read the label for protein content, calorie count, and added sugars.
